Introduction
PSCA encodes a small, 123-amino-acid glycosylphosphatidylinositol-anchored surface protein belonging to the Thy-1/Ly-6 family, tethered to the outer cell membrane rather than spanning it. Although its normal biology is still being worked out, laboratory studies suggest it can dampen cell proliferation and can also modulate signaling through nicotinic acetylcholine receptors, specifically blunting nicotine-triggered responses mediated by certain alpha-3/beta-2 and alpha-7 receptor subtypes. Expression is concentrated in the prostate under normal conditions, with lower levels detectable in tissues such as the bladder, stomach, kidney, colon, and placenta, but the gene becomes strongly up-regulated in most prostate tumors, where higher expression tracks with higher-grade disease, seminal vesicle involvement, and skeletal metastasis; elevated levels are also found in some bladder and pancreatic cancers. A common genetic variant that creates an alternative upstream start codon has additionally been linked to susceptibility for certain gastric and bladder malignancies, and this combination of tumor-restricted overexpression with limited normal-tissue distribution has made the protein an attractive target for prostate cancer imaging and radioimmunotherapy.
Principle of the Assay
This kit uses a sandwich enzyme immunoassay format in which the microtiter plate wells are pre-coated with a capture antibody specific to Human PSCA. Standards or samples are pipetted into the appropriate wells along with a biotin-conjugated detection antibody that also recognizes Human PSCA. Avidin conjugated to horseradish peroxidase (HRP) is then added to each well and allowed to incubate, linking enzymatic activity to any captured analyte. Upon addition of TMB substrate solution, only wells containing Human PSCA, the biotin-conjugated antibody, and Avidin-HRP develop a color change. The enzymatic reaction is stopped by the addition of sulphuric acid solution, and absorbance is measured spectrophotometrically at 450 nm ± 10 nm. Sample concentrations are determined by comparing sample optical density values against a standard curve.
